Now, back to the big question: Is it odorless? The short answer is, it depends. In an ideal world, a high - quality PU protective film should be odorless or have a very faint, almost imperceptible smell. But in reality, there are a few factors that can affect whether a PU protective film has an odor or not.
One of the main factors is the manufacturing process. During the production of PU protective film, various chemicals and solvents are used. If these chemicals aren't properly removed or if the curing process isn't carried out correctly, they can leave behind an unpleasant odor. For example, some of the solvents used to dissolve the polyurethane resin might not fully evaporate during the drying phase. This can result in a film that emits a chemical - like smell.
Another factor is the quality of the raw materials. Cheaper or lower - grade polyurethane may contain impurities or additives that can cause an odor. These additives are sometimes used to improve certain properties of the film, like its adhesion or flexibility, but they can also have a negative impact on the smell.

Let's compare PU protective film with some other types of protective films on the market. Take the Single - Layer Acrylic Protective Film for example. Acrylic films are known for their clarity and good adhesion, but they can sometimes have a strong, plastic - like odor, especially when they're first unrolled. This odor can be quite off - putting, especially in enclosed spaces or for people with sensitive noses.
On the other hand, UV Curing Protective Film is cured using ultraviolet light. While this process can result in a very durable and high - quality film, it can also leave behind a faint odor due to the photoinitiators and other chemicals used in the UV - curing process.
